A growing UK advisory firm is looking to appoint a Corporate Finance Director in London. You are already doing proper lower mid-market M&A work. You are trusted to deliver. You know how to run a process, manage advisers, deal with founders and keep transactions moving. This is a chance to step into a Corporate Finance platform with more momentum, more senior visibility and better support around origination.
The work sits firmly in the lower mid-market. The firm completes nearly 100 deals a year, with aggregate deal value running into the billions. Average transaction size is typically around £20m to £25m EV, with the core market broadly sitting between £5m and £50m EV. This is not a move into large-cap, public company or £100m+ investment banking-style work. It is founder‑led, shareholder‑owned and privately backed business advisory. Practical, commercial, relationship‑led M&A.
